This text attempts to show how philosophy can help us live our lives. The book is divided into six chapters, each one of which tackles a common human problem, illuminated by the career and writings of a key figure in the history of philosophy.
From the author of the bestselling HOW PROUST CAN CHANGE YOUR LIFE, a wonderfully witty and enlightening look at how philosophy can do the same. For Alain de Botton philosophy seems the natural place to seek answers to the riddles of human unhappiness. Here he pairs six philosophers - Socrates, Epicurus, Seneca, Montaigne, Schopenhauer and Nietzche - with six everyday problems to which he feels they can give the most helpful and fascinating solutions.

Alain de Botton is the author of Essays in Love, The Romantic Movement, Kiss and Tell, How Proust Can Change Your Life, The Consolations of Philosophy, The Art of Travel, Status Anxiety, The Architecture of Happiness, The Pleasures and Sorrows of Work, A Week at the Airport, Religion for Atheists, The News: A User's Manual, and latest novel The Course of Love, among many others. Alain is a bestselling author in 30 countries. He lives in London, where he runs The School of Life and Living Architecture.
